Structural Integrity and Thermal administration: The Foundation of Longevity

The Bodily development of the LED fixture would be the bedrock on which its lifespan is crafted. warmth is the principal adversary of LED functionality and longevity. extra warmth accelerates the degradation of your LED chip and other Digital parts, bringing about untimely failure and diminished gentle output. for that reason, optimizing the solution composition for efficient heat dissipation is paramount for extending services life and, Therefore, delivering environmental Advantages.

superior-high quality materials Engage in an important job. employing quality-quality aluminum for the luminaire housing, As an example, features top-quality thermal conductivity in comparison to less expensive alloys or plastics. Aluminum functions as a successful heat sink, drawing thermal Electricity far from the sensitive LED modules and dissipating it in to the surrounding environment. Complementing this, strong polycarbonate (Computer) diffusers not only make sure even mild distribution but additionally possess superior thermal resistance, stopping heat buildup in the vicinity of the light source and retaining structural integrity eventually.

outside of components, refined thermal management process style and design is essential. This will involve engineering interior pathways for airflow, optimizing The location and geometry of warmth sinks, and making sure a protected thermal connection involving the LED board and the heat-dissipating elements. By proficiently managing running temperatures and avoiding overheating, suppliers can significantly decelerate the getting old strategy of the LEDs and involved electronics.

The environmental payoff is immediate: Improved thermal performance translates into a decrease failure fee. A fixture designed to final for a longer period inherently lowers the frequency of replacements. This means less sources are eaten in production new units, less Electrical power is expended in the output process, as well as the demand for raw elements is lessened. minimizing failures within the source is really a elementary action in reducing the environmental affect linked to lighting infrastructure.

the guts in the issue: superior-Longevity LED Main technological know-how

While the structure presents the mandatory assistance program, the standard of the LED chip by itself is central to achieving accurate prolonged-everyday living performance. The Main gentle source dictates don't just the First efficiency but in addition how nicely the fixture maintains its brightness and balance around thousands of hrs of Procedure.

Opting for large-efficacy chips from reliable suppliers can be a vital style preference. These premium LEDs are engineered for slower lumen depreciation – the gradual minimize in gentle output eventually. Inferior chips could expertise quick brightness decay, that means the fixture consumes practically the exact same amount of Strength but creates significantly significantly less mild. This represents a concealed kind of Vitality waste. A fixture equipped with significant-longevity chips maintains its valuable gentle output for for much longer, guaranteeing the energy consumed continues to translate into productive illumination.

Moreover, substantial-top quality chips show higher security and reliability. These are significantly less vulnerable to colour shifts or unexpected failures. This Increased security directly impacts routine maintenance cycles. Fixtures that persistently conduct as expected demand considerably less frequent servicing and intervention. for big installations, this translates into substantial environmental savings by cutting down the need for servicing crews, support vehicles, and substitute sections, all of that have their very own carbon footprints. By investing in a superior LED core, producers make sure the luminaire provides sustained functionality, minimizing both Electrical power squander because of inefficiency along with the environmental stress of Regular maintenance.

Taming the Supply Chain: minimizing Logistics and Packaging Impacts

The environmental impact of a product extends significantly outside of its operational stage. your complete provide chain, from raw substance extraction to closing shipping and eventual disposal, contributes to its All round footprint. Extending the lifespan of an LED fixture features considerable, though often ignored, Advantages in mitigating these upstream and downstream impacts, specially relating to logistics and packaging.

A longer-Long lasting light fixture inherently signifies fewer substitution cycles about a given time period. take into consideration a commercial Room or a sizable residential challenge: doubling the lifespan of your installed lights cuts the quantity of long term replacement buys, and For that reason the linked transportation needs, by 50 %. This directly reduces the gasoline consumption and carbon emissions associated with transport finished products within the manufacturer to distributors, suppliers, and finish-users. Fewer shipments also indicate a lot less congestion and dress in on transportation infrastructure.

The reduction in replacement frequency cascades into packaging cost savings. whenever a fixture is transported, it requires protecting packaging – normally cardboard packing containers, foam inserts, plastic wrapping, and tape. By extending the products's lifestyle, the overall quantity of such packaging products consumed about the lifespan on the set up decreases proportionally. This lessens the desire for virgin assets (like timber for cardboard or petroleum for plastics), decreases the Vitality Utilized in packaging manufacturing, and eventually decreases the quantity of packaging squander that should be managed, recycled, or possibly despatched to landfill. lessening the sheer amount of models flowing in the source chain due to prolonged item life is a robust way to reduce its All round environmental load.

Stemming the Tide of E-Waste: A More Rhythmic method of Recycling

Digital squander, or e-squander, is among the fastest-escalating waste streams globally, posing important environmental issues because of the doubtless harmful components contained within Digital elements. LED fixtures, made up of circuit boards, motorists, and semiconductor chips, add to this stream upon disposal. creating for longevity is a crucial approach for mitigating the e-squander problem connected with lights.

When LED fixtures have a brief lifespan, they add into a quick cycle of obsolescence and disposal. This can result in surges in e-squander, too much to handle existing recycling infrastructure and expanding the risk of poor disposal, wherever hazardous substances can leach into soil and water. By drastically extending the operational life of LED luminaires, makers properly decelerate this alternative cycle.

A longer product existence ensures that fixtures continue being in support for many a lot more many years, delaying their entry into your waste stream. This produces a far more workable, rhythmic stream of stop-of-life items, allowing recycling facilities and squander administration programs to take care of the volume much more properly. In addition it lowers the tension on firms and consumers to regularly deal with the disposal and opportunity recycling prices connected with frequent replacements. Delaying the creation of squander can be a essential principle of environmental stewardship, and extensive-daily life design achieves exactly this, obtaining important time for the event of a lot more effective and detailed recycling methods and lessening the immediate load on landfill capacity.

Operational performance and environmentally friendly setting up Synergies

for giant-scale lighting jobs – including industrial services, warehouses, parking garages, workshops, or extensive custom made garage lights installations – the operational and maintenance (O&M) implications of fixture lifespan are substantial. Long-existence layout presents important positive aspects in lessening O&M expenditures, which frequently carry their own personal environmental footprint, and contributes positively to reaching sustainable constructing certifications.

In huge installations, replacing unsuccessful luminaires is not really a trivial job. It usually calls for specialized gear like scissor lifts or increase lifts, specially for high ceilings, consuming Electrical power and requiring qualified labor. Frequent replacements translate into recurring servicing schedules, increased labor hours, and prospective operational disruptions. An LED system suitable for longevity considerably minimizes the frequency of such interventions. This don't just saves immediate costs but also minimizes the environmental effect connected with routine maintenance actions – considerably less fuel burned by company autos, minimized need for Electricity-intense access gear, and less squander created from replaced components.

Also, the thrust in the direction of sustainable developing methods has led towards the widespread adoption of green developing score devices like LEED (Management in Electrical power and Environmental style and design) and WELL. These frameworks typically award details for tactics that enrich setting up general performance and minimize environmental effect more than the making's lifecycle. Specifying very long-lifetime lights fixtures can lead to acquiring credits connected with products and means (e.g., squander reduction) and operational effectiveness. Durable, lower-upkeep lighting devices align flawlessly Together with the goals of making buildings that are not only energy-efficient but also source-productive and sustainable to function above the long term.
